Almost ( Isaiah 1 v 18 )
The big event is over,Prince Harry and Meghan have got married,the minister who spoke at the wedding was Bishop Michael Curry from Chicago,he spoke on the power of love.One well known person tweeted the following, ''The Rev M Curry could almost make me a Believer''. Well there are two things we could say about this,( 1 ), no one can make you a Christian, not even the Pope,not even Michael Curry,it is and must always be seen as a work of God ,John 1 v 12 - 13, ''To all who received Him (Jesus ) to those who believed in His name,he gave the right to become children of God.Children born not of human decision or a husband's will,but born of God''.Islam take note. ( 2 ) The word almost, struck a cord with me as I recollect the words spoken by King Agrippa,to Paul challenging testimony, ''Almost thou persuadest me to be a Christian''(Acts 26 v 28 ) the words of an old hymn come to mind ,'almost but lost', we cannot stress enough ,of the importance, of the now in the gospel message.If God is speaking to you about accepting Christ as your Saviour ?, then do it now,don't hesitate ,or it may be said of you,almost persuadest but lost.

Burdened ( Matthew 11 v 28 - 30)
I stood and watched a heavy steel girder being lifted by crane ,it made me ask the question ,how did they lift heavy weights,years ago?, how did they manage to build the Pyramids?.Of course there are things that many of us carry everyday,that weigh us down, guilt is a heavy burden for anyone to carry. In the story of Pilgrims progress,the main character is called Christian, initially he has to carry a large burden on his back,this burden is his sin, it bowed him down,and we read he wanted to be rid of that burden, It was only when He came upon a cross,that he lost that terrible burden. Then he is told ,these wonderful words,''Thy sins be forgiven thee''. his sins were gone ,God showed Him mercy,and to all who come to him ,with their load of sin, could that be you? and then like Christian ,you can say,that your sin's have been forgiven. John Bunyan Blest cross, blest sepulchre, blest rather be , The man that there was put to shame for me.

One day ( 1 John 3 v 3 - 2 )
The Christian life is very challenging,because we continually have to cope with the world ,the flesh, and the devil.Sometimes one feels one is making headway.Of course we cope ,because the dear Holy Spirit helps,and by Gods grace I can say , I am not what I once was,but I am not what I want to be,I wish I could love God as much as I should,I wish I. could love others as much as I should,but I don't I opened up dear old C.H.Spurgeon, ' Morning and Evening', and was encouraged by what I read,''At present, corruption yet remains even in the breasts of the regenerate- experience soon teaches us this. Within us are still lust and evil imaginations.'' we all can identify with those words,written by a man of God. ''But I rejoice to know that the day is coming when God shall finish the work He has begun.Yes one day no more wrestling no more striving, one day,yes one day,when we will be removed out of the place of striving against all sorts of evil,yes one day.
